【Linux系统下怎样查看CHM文件】在Linux系统中,CHM(Compiled HTML Help)文件是一种常见的帮助文档格式,通常用于Windows平台。然而,在Linux系统中,默认并不支持直接打开CHM文件。本文将总结几种在Linux系统下查看CHM文件的常用方法,并通过表格形式展示每种方法的优缺点。
一、
要查看CHM文件,Linux用户需要借助第三方工具或软件来实现。以下是一些常用的解决方案:
1. 使用`xchm`工具:这是一个轻量级的CHM阅读器,适用于简单的查看需求。
2. 使用`kchmviewer`:适合KDE桌面环境的用户,功能较为全面。
3. 使用`libchm`和`chmlib`库:适用于开发人员或需要集成CHM解析功能的应用程序。
4. 使用在线转换工具:如将CHM文件转换为HTML或PDF格式后查看。
5. 使用虚拟机或Wine运行Windows程序:适合需要完整支持CHM文件的用户。
以上方法各有优劣,根据实际需求选择合适的工具是关键。
二、表格对比
工具/方法 | 是否需要安装 | 是否支持图形界面 | 是否需要依赖库 | 优点 | 缺点 |
`xchm` | 是 | 是 | 否 | 轻量、简单易用 | 功能较少,不支持复杂内容 |
`kchmviewer` | 是 | 是 | 是 | 功能较全,适合 KDE 用户 | 需要 KDE 环境,占用资源较多 |
`libchm` + `chmlib` | 否 | 否 | 是 | 适合开发使用 | 需要编程知识,不适合普通用户 |
在线转换工具 | 否 | 否 | 否 | 不需要安装,操作简单 | 可能存在隐私问题,转换质量不一 |
Wine + Windows程序 | 是 | 是 | 是 | 支持完整功能 | 需要安装 Wine 和 Windows 应用 |
三、结语
在Linux系统中查看CHM文件虽然不如Windows平台方便,但通过上述工具和方法,仍然可以实现基本的查阅需求。对于普通用户,推荐使用`xchm`或`kchmviewer`;对于开发者,可考虑使用`libchm`库;而对于有特殊需求的用户,可以尝试通过Wine运行Windows下的CHM阅读器。
选择合适的方法,让Linux也能轻松打开CHM文件。